Why Insulate Your Garage Door?
An uninsulated garage door allows outside temperatures to freely enter your space, creating uncomfortable conditions year-round. During winter months, your garage can become unbearably cold, while summer heat can transform it into an oven-like environment. The benefits of insulating garage door installations extend beyond comfort. Proper insulation creates a thermal barrier that helps maintain a more stable and comfortable garage temperature regardless of outdoor conditions.
Energy efficiency improvements are another compelling reason to insulate. If your garage is attached to your home, temperature fluctuations can affect adjacent living spaces, forcing your HVAC system to work harder and increasing energy bills. By addressing this vulnerability, you can improve garage energy efficiency and potentially see noticeable savings on utility costs over time.
Additionally, insulation provides sound dampening properties, reducing noise from street traffic or the operation of the garage door itself. This is particularly valuable if you use your garage as a workshop, home gym, or other functional space where excess noise would be disruptive.
Types of Garage Door Insulation Kits
When exploring DIY garage door insulation options, you’ll encounter several types of kits designed for different garage door styles and insulation needs. Reflective foil kits feature layers of aluminum foil, foam, and sometimes bubble wrap material. They’re lightweight, relatively inexpensive, and effective at reflecting radiant heat, making them suitable for hot climates.
Foam panel kits typically consist of polystyrene or polyurethane panels that fit into the channels of sectional garage doors. These provide excellent thermal resistance and are generally more durable than reflective options. Fiberglass batts, similar to what you might find in wall insulation, are another option that works well for garage doors with deep panels.
Each type comes with its own R-value, which measures thermal resistance. Higher R-values indicate better insulating properties, so consider your climate needs when selecting a kit. For extreme temperatures, opt for kits with R-values of 8 or higher for optimal performance.

DIY Garage Door Insulation: Installation Tips
Installing insulation yourself is straightforward with most kits. Begin by thoroughly cleaning your garage door panels to ensure proper adhesion. Measure your door panels carefully before cutting any insulation materials. Most kits provide templates, but verifying measurements prevents wastage and improves results.
When handling insulation materials, wear gloves, eye protection, and a dust mask, particularly with fiberglass products. Follow the kit’s specific instructions for attaching panels to your door. Some use adhesive strips, while others require retainer clips or pins. Ensure panels are secure but not compressed, as compression reduces insulating effectiveness.
Pay special attention to the edges where panels meet, as these can be areas of heat loss if not properly sealed. After installation, test your door’s balance and opener functioning, as the added weight of insulation can sometimes require minor adjustments to your garage door system.
Measuring the Impact of Your Insulation Project
After completing your DIY garage door insulation project, you’ll likely notice immediate improvements in garage comfort. To quantify energy efficiency gains, track your energy bills before and after installation, accounting for seasonal variations. Many homeowners report a 5-15% reduction in heating and cooling costs after insulating their garage doors.
Use a thermal thermometer to measure temperature differences between your garage and the outdoors during extreme weather. A properly insulated door should significantly reduce this differential. Additionally, note any changes in adjacent living spaces, which often become more comfortable once garage temperatures are better regulated.
The full benefits of insulating your garage door extend beyond immediate comfort. Reduced temperature fluctuations can protect stored items from extreme conditions, extend the life of your garage door opener by reducing strain, and create a more usable space for hobbies or projects throughout the year.
